There are five (5) main managerial functions: <em>planning, organizing, controlling, directing, </em>and <em>staffing</em>. Planning involves setting goals and strategies. Organizing refers to allocating resources to maximize productivity. Controlling <em>involves monitoring and evaluating performance compared to a budget or the firm's expectations. </em>
<em />
Leading implies driving employees to the achievement of goals. Finally, staffing requires hiring qualified personnel that contributes to the institution's objectives and removing those going against the firm's interests.
